Fillies aplenty

None of the punters over at the race course would have bet on this one: Twinkle Khanna, rarely seen to make a public appearance, was spotted chilling out with husband Akshay Kumar at the Indian Oaks (a premium race) cocktails afternoon hosted by HDIL MD Sunny Dewan Wadhawan at the Turf Club. Akshay, in particular, was all smiles. A mix of Mumbai’s chic set, including fashion designers Pria Kataria Puri (in a silky kaftan), Neeta Lulla, who hung out with Arshiya Fakih, Rohit Bal. Actors Preeti Jhangiani, Suchitra Pillai, models Nisha Harale and Lata Patel, oneophile Kavita Choughule and director Ken Ghosh were also seen having a good time.

Showstopper Twinkle and Akshay’s his-and-hers outfits were really cute.

Saif and sound

Bollywood actor Saif Ali Khan entertained Mumbai audiences for the last half an hour of a rock concert featuring, among other acts, popular bands Parikrama and Strings. Saif’s kids, Sara and Ibrahim, who usually accompany to his performances, were seen cheering their father on. Sara, in particular, snapped away on her digital camera. The actor dedicated Johnny Biggle by Chuckle Berry for his daughter and Road house by The Doors to his son Ibrahim. It seems like Saif looks at strumming a guitar as an alternative creative outlet, like other stars take to theatre, especially considering he strummed at Vijay Mallya’s gig in the city two years ago.

Showstopper Saif’s relentless strumming had fans asking for more.
